The AD7810 is a high speed, low power, 10-bit A/D converter that operates from a single 2.7 V to 5.5 V supply. The part contains a 2 µs successive approximation A/D converter, with inherent track/hold functionality, a pseudo differential input and a high speed serial interface that interfaces to most microcontrollers. The AD7810 is fully specified over a temperature range of -40°C to +105°C.
By using a technique that samples the state of the CONVST (convert start) signal at the end of a conversion, the AD7810 may be used in an automatic power-down mode. When used in this mode, the AD7810 automatically powers down at the end of a conversion and "wakes up" at the start of a new conversion. This feature significantly reduces the power consumption of the part at lower throughput rates. The AD7810 can also operate in a high speed mode where the part is not powered down between conversions. In this high speed mode of operation, the conversion time of the AD7810 is 2 µs. The maximum throughput rate is dependent on the speed of the serial interface of the microcontroller.
The part is available in a small 8-pin, 0.3" wide, plastic dual-in-line package (mini-DIP); in an 8-lead, small outline IC (SOIC); and in an 8-lead microSOIC package.
PRODUCT HIGHLIGHTS
* Complete, 10-Bit ADC in 8-Lead Package
The AD7810 is a 10-bit 2.3 µs ADC with inherent track/hold
functionality and a high speed serial interface—all in an
8-lead microSOIC package. VREF may be connected to VDD
to eliminate the need for an external reference. The result is
a high speed, low power, space saving ADC solution.
* Low Power, Single Supply Operation
The AD7810 operates from a single 2.7 V to 5.5 V supply
and typically consumes only 9 mW of power while converting. The power dissipation can be significantly reduced at
lower throughput rates by using the automatic power-down
mode, e.g., at a throughput rate of 10 kSPS the power
consumption is only 270 µW.
* Automatic Power-Down
The automatic power-down mode, whereby the AD7810
powers down at the end of a conversion and “wakes up”
before the next conversion, means the AD7810 is ideal for
battery powered applications. See Power vs. Throughput
Rate section.
* Serial Interface
An easy to use, fast serial interface allows connection to most
popular microprocessors with no external circuitry.
